Stripe vs Nuvei
By helloDarwin
March 17, 2025

Stripe vs Nuvei: Which Payment Gateway to Choose for E-Commerce?

In the world of e-commerce, choosing a reliable payment gateway is crucial for online merchants. Two major players stand out: Stripe and Nuvei. These payment gateways allow businesses to securely accept and manage online payment processing. Stripe is an Irish-American fintech known for its easy API integration and transparent pricing. Nuvei, on the other hand, is a Canadian provider focused on global payment solutions for businesses, with an extensive international presence.
This Stripe vs. Nuvei comparison examines the key criteria for choosing one solution over the other: transaction fees, technical integration and compatibility, payment security (PCI DSS compliance), customer support, accepted payment methods, fraud management, user experience, recurring subscription management and international payments, overall pricing, third-party integrations/API documentation, financial reporting tools, acquiring bank/partner network, and the level of customization offered. A final comparison table will summarize the key differences between Stripe and Nuvei.

Transaction Fees

Stripe offers simple and transparent pricing: no monthly subscription or setup fees, just a commission on each payment. In general, Stripe charges around 2.9% + $0.30 per transaction. This all-inclusive model allows small merchants to start easily with a pay-as-you-go model.
Nuvei adopts a more customized pricing structure. The pricing usually combines a monthly fee for using the platform, fixed per-transaction fees (e.g., ~$0.40), and a variable commission negotiated based on the merchant's volume or profile. Additional fees may apply (e.g., PCI compliance or annual maintenance). The advantage is that high-volume merchants get lower rates per transaction, while smaller merchants may pay more due to fixed costs. In short, Stripe attracts users with its simplicity and lack of fixed fees, while Nuvei offers tailored pricing, which is especially beneficial for high-volume merchants.

API Integration and Compatibility

Stripe is often praised for the quality of its API and documentation. Developers have access to libraries in many languages (PHP, JavaScript, Python, etc.) and ready-to-use tools like Stripe Checkout (hosted payment page) or Stripe Elements (UI components for integration). The integration is quick, and compatibility is ensured with most websites and mobile apps (iOS/Android SDKs available). In short, Stripe provides a smooth experience for developers, allowing online payments to be added in no time.
Nuvei also offers a powerful REST API, but the integration is more formal. Merchants must first open a merchant account with Nuvei (business process) to obtain API credentials. The provided API documentation allows for the implementation of payment flows (authorization, capture, refund, etc.). Nuvei also provides plugins for certain e-commerce platforms (Magento, PrestaShop, etc.), making adoption easier without heavy development. However, the technical community around Nuvei is smaller, so there are fewer external tutorials—the company compensates with dedicated technical support to guide merchants step by step. In summary, Stripe stands out with its well-documented plug-and-play integration, while Nuvei adapts to major environments but requires a bit more initial effort.

Payment Security and PCI Compliance

Stripe and Nuvei ensure a high level of payment security. Both are PCI DSS Level 1 certified, the strictest standard for card data protection. This means that by using Stripe or Nuvei, merchants delegate sensitive data management to a compliant infrastructure, simplifying their own PCI compliance.
Stripe relies on tokenization of banking data: customer card details never pass through the merchant's server in plaintext. Additionally, Stripe supports strong authentication (3D Secure) when required, with no extra effort. All transactions are encrypted, and Stripe includes built-in fraud prevention tools. These measures are included by default, making Stripe a recognized reliable platform.
Nuvei also applies tokenization and advanced encryption for payments. The solution supports 3D Secure as needed, adding an extra layer of protection for high-risk transactions. Nuvei customers praise its robust security, which provides peace of mind. There may be additional PCI compliance fees with Nuvei, but in return, merchants are relieved of technical constraints. Ultimately, both Stripe and Nuvei offer secure transactions compliant with industry standards.

Customer Support and Merchant Assistance

Stripe and Nuvei take different approaches to customer support.
Stripe primarily offers online support: 24/7 assistance via chat or email (mainly in English, with some French availability), and a comprehensive knowledge base (guides, FAQs, developer community). However, small Stripe merchants do not have a dedicated account manager. Stripe’s self-service model is ideal for independent users who can find answers through the documentation.
Nuvei provides more personalized merchant support. Typically, a dedicated account manager or team assists merchants from integration onward (advice, configuration). Nuvei support is available via email, phone, and sometimes chat, with local teams depending on the market. User feedback highlights Nuvei's responsiveness and availability, with proactive follow-ups. In summary, Stripe focuses on autonomy and self-service resources, while Nuvei prioritizes human, tailored customer support.

Accepted Payment Methods

The diversity of supported payment methods is a major comparison point.
Stripe allows merchants to accept most popular payment options. In addition to credit and debit cards (Visa, Mastercard, Amex, etc.), the solution integrates digital wallets like Apple Pay and Google Pay for easier mobile payments, as well as local payment solutions in many countries (e.g., iDEAL, Bancontact, Boleto, etc.). Stripe also supports buy now, pay later (BNPL) options (Klarna, Afterpay, etc.) and bank debits (SEPA, ACH). Finally, Stripe is starting to open up to cryptocurrencies, allowing the acceptance of certain stablecoins, which are then converted into traditional currency. In total, 50+ different payment methods and 135 currencies are supported—enough to cover most standard e-commerce needs.
Nuvei stands out with an even more extensive, truly global catalog. The platform claims to support 500+ payment methods worldwide. This includes all popular cards and wallets, but also a vast range of local or alternative methods: regional e-wallets, prepaid cards, cash payments via vouchers, mobile money solutions, etc. In practice, Nuvei allows merchants to offer virtually any local payment method without adding another provider. (Regarding crypto, Nuvei supports payments in Bitcoin, Ethereum, and others, with automatic conversion into fiat currency.) This comprehensive offering is a major advantage for reaching an international clientele with diverse preferences.

Fraud Management and Secure Transactions

Both solutions integrate fraud management tools to protect merchants from malicious transactions.
Stripe deploys Stripe Radar by default, which analyzes each payment using a machine learning model trained on countless transactions. Radar assigns a risk score and can automatically require additional verification or block a suspicious transaction. Merchants can fine-tune the settings (blacklists/whitelists, custom rules) via a dedicated dashboard. The advantage of Radar is that it works immediately without complex configuration, leveraging intelligence across Stripe’s entire network. This helps maintain a low fraud rate and limit chargebacks.
Nuvei also offers advanced anti-fraud tools, but with more control for merchants. Users can configure precise filters and rules: address verification (AVS), CVV checks, country or IP blocking, mandatory 3D Secure for transactions above a certain amount, etc. Merchants get real-time insights into suspicious transactions and can adjust their strategy accordingly. Additionally, thanks to its local acquiring network, Nuvei can process payments through a bank in the buyer’s country, reducing geographical-based transaction blocks. This approach minimizes false positives (legitimate transactions rejected for security reasons) and improves approval rates.
In summary, Stripe provides an effective turnkey fraud prevention solution, while Nuvei offers customizable fraud management tailored to merchants’ specific needs.

User Experience and Ease of Use

Stripe offers a standardized and optimized checkout process to maximize conversions: clean payment pages, mobile-friendly design, relevant options (e.g., one-click Apple Pay), and a smooth flow that builds customer trust. On the admin side, Stripe provides a clear and user-friendly dashboard to track sales, issue refunds, or manage disputes.
Nuvei enables a fully customized, site-integrated payment process (no forced redirection), allowing merchants to maintain a consistent brand experience throughout. This flexibility requires more integration work, but gives full control over the payment UX. On the back-office side, the Nuvei portal appears more complex due to its rich feature set and extensive settings. Once mastered, it provides access to advanced controls (sub-account payments, risk rules, etc.) that large merchants appreciate.

Recurring Subscriptions and International Payments

Stripe offers Stripe Billing, a complete module for managing subscriptions (automatic withdrawals, invoicing, failed payment retries, etc.). This makes it easy to set up a recurring revenue model without complex development.
Nuvei also supports recurring payments via card tokenization, but does not have a dedicated subscription management solution. Merchants can trigger recurring payments via API, but fine-tuned subscription management (plan tracking, customer communication) must be handled separately or via an external tool.
For international payments, Stripe operates in over 40 countries and accepts payments from customers worldwide in 135+ currencies (with automatic currency conversion if needed). This covers most standard e-commerce needs.
Nuvei has an even broader reach, supporting merchants in many countries where Stripe is not available. It leverages local banking partners to process transactions within each region. Practically speaking, a distant payment can be routed through a local acquirer, improving approval rates and reducing cross-border fees. For a business with a truly global clientele, Nuvei’s “glocal” (global-local) approach is a major advantage.

Pricing and Cost Structure

When it comes to cost structure, Stripe focuses on standardized transparency, while Nuvei offers customized pricing.
Stripe has no sign-up fees, no monthly subscription, and no long-term commitment. Most features are included for free, and merchants only pay a commission on successful transactions. Only a few premium features have small additional fees (e.g., 0.5% for subscription payments via Stripe Billing, or a few cents for an outgoing transfer with Stripe Connect). In the event of a customer dispute (chargeback), a fixed fee applies only if the merchant loses the case. Finally, there are no costs to stop using Stripe.
Nuvei, on the other hand, sets up custom contracts. This often includes fixed fees (setup, monthly subscription, etc.) in addition to negotiated transaction commissions. The common pricing model is interchange++, which means real card network fees + Nuvei’s margin. This structure can lower unit costs for high-volume merchants, especially for domestic cards with low interchange rates, but it requires fixed fees and usually a long-term commitment. Small merchants may prefer Stripe’s simple pricing, while large businesses can negotiate Nuvei’s terms to optimize their variable costs.

Third-Party Integrations and API Documentation

Thanks to its popularity, Stripe integrates natively with many third-party tools. Plugins exist for most CMS and e-commerce platforms (Shopify, WooCommerce, Magento, etc.), and Stripe is also supported by various SaaS billing, CRM, and financial services via connectors. This makes deployment effortless. Stripe also offers publicly available, top-tier API documentation and a large developer community, ensuring quick issue resolution.
Nuvei is less widely available on small platforms but provides modules for select professional solutions (e.g., Magento extension, integrations via travel industry partners, etc.). In most cases, integrating Nuvei requires API development, but Nuvei’s support team helps with implementation. Nuvei’s API documentation is provided to clients and covers essential use cases.
In summary, Stripe excels in its ecosystem of third-party integrations and public API documentation, while Nuvei focuses on custom integration with strong support assistance.

Financial Reporting and Analytics Tools

Stripe provides standard reports via its dashboard (sales, acceptance rates, etc.) with data export options for external analysis. Nuvei also offers comprehensive, filterable reporting (by country, payment method, etc.) with real-time transaction monitoring. In both cases, fund settlements and associated fees are transparently documented, simplifying financial tracking.

Acquirers and Partner Banks Stripe acts as the merchant’s primary acquirer in the regions where it operates, meaning merchants only deal with Stripe for all transactions (single contract, centralized management). This simplifies banking relationships and daily operations, as Stripe handles routing payments across networks in the background.
Nuvei relies on a network of multiple partner banks worldwide. Each transaction can be routed through the most suitable local acquirer based on the buyer’s country or card type. For example, a payment from Asia may be processed through an Asian bank, improving approval rates and reducing fees. This multi-acquirer approach is transparent for merchants but offers an advantage for global businesses by optimizing payments locally.
Comparison Table: Stripe vs. Nuvei
To conclude, here is a concise comparative table highlighting the differences between Stripe and Nuvei:
Criterion
Stripe
Nuvei
Transaction Fees
~2.9% + $0.30 per transaction (no monthly fees).
Custom pricing: Monthly subscription + ~ $0.40 per transaction + negotiated variable %.
Technical Integration
Well-documented API, multi-language SDKs. Quick integration (ready-to-use tools).
Powerful API, slightly more complex initial integration. Plugins available on major platforms.
Documentation & Dev Support
Extensive public documentation, large developer community.
Documentation provided to clients, dedicated technical support for integration.
Payment Methods
~50+ methods (cards, wallets, transfers, direct debits, BNPL, crypto). 135+ currencies supported.
500+ methods (cards, local wallets, prepaid, mobile money, crypto). 150+ currencies supported.
Geographical Reach
Merchants accepted in ~45 countries. Customers worldwide (automatic currency conversion +2% fee).
Merchants accepted almost everywhere. Routing through local acquirers to optimize acceptance and reduce international fees.
Security & Fraud Prevention
PCI DSS Level 1 certified, card tokenization, integrated 3D Secure. Radar fraud prevention (machine learning) active by default.
PCI DSS Level 1 certified, tokenization, configurable 3D Secure. Customizable fraud prevention (AVS/CVV filters, custom rules).
Customer Support
24/7 online support (chat, email). No dedicated account manager for small accounts. Excellent knowledge base.
Dedicated support with an account manager, available by phone/email. Personalized assistance from integration onwards.
User Experience
Standardized, optimized checkout (smooth UX, mobile-friendly). Intuitive and streamlined admin dashboard.
Fully customizable checkout (full branding, hosted on merchant's site). Feature-rich admin portal (more technical to use).
Recurring Payments
Integrated Stripe Billing module (full subscription and recurring billing management).
Recurring payments possible via tokenization (no turnkey subscription module provided).
Reports & Analytics
Standard reports available in the dashboard. Exportable data (CSV, API).
Customizable reports (by country, method, etc.). Real-time tracking. Integration via export/API.
Customization
Payment process customizable via API (UI customization, webhooks). Additional tools (Connect, etc.) for specific cases (marketplaces).
Fully adjustable solution (white-label pages, local hosting options, addition of specific features/payment methods).

Final Thoughts

Both Stripe and Nuvei are robust payment gateways that cater to different needs.
  • Stripe stands out for its ease of integration, commitment-free pricing, and extensive ecosystem of ready-to-use features. This makes it an ideal choice for SMEs and e-commerce sites looking for a quick and hassle-free deployment.
  • Nuvei, on the other hand, shines with its customizable approach and extensive global reach—a preferred option for businesses needing a tailor-made payment solution capable of adapting to international or industry-specific complexities.
The choice between Stripe and Nuvei will depend on each merchant’s specific context:
  • If you are starting your online business or prioritizing ease of use and compatibility with standard tools, Stripe is a great fit.
  • If you handle high transaction volumes, target a global audience with diverse payment habits, or require personalized support (e.g., fraud management, local compliance), Nuvei can offer superior value.
Related Tags
E-commerce
Accounting
operations
blog-page

article|about_author

helloDarwin -

helloDarwin

We create successful business alliances through tailor-made partnerships. Web marketing, video production, ERP/CRM integration... Whatever professional service you need for your business, helloDarwin helps you find the best service providers for your project. Free of charge, without any obligation and within 48 hours on average. We help you find grants, loans, aid and assist you throughout your digital transformation.

See Related Articles

The Power of Social Proof: How to use Reviews and Credibility
Social Proof

The Power of Social Proof: How to use Reviews and Credibility

September 22 2023
How to Showcase your products on your E-commerce Website
E-commerce

How to Showcase Your Products on Your E-Commerce Website

July 05 2023
The 7 steps of a digital marketing strategy
Marketing Strategy

The 7 steps of a digital marketing strategy

July 03 2023

Schedule your call today!